Microplastics are eaten by animals at the deepest point in the ocean. #Marineplastic has a cost to humans too
Every tonne of #marineplastic that enters the #ocean is estimated to have a human cost of $3,000 - and $33,000 per year based on 2011 values.

1 #ContSesh1 My first #WSTC5 My undergrad dissertation @ReadingBioSci I collected great skua pellets from Fair Isle @FI_Obs and analysed their prey and plastic content, as an indicator of the #MarinePlastic ingestion by the species and their prey. 3% of pellets contained plastic.
